Description[?]:
The Conservative Party was formed in February 2601 by a variety of right-wing groups, united by their support for the monarchy and their oppositions to the Communist’s in the Hutorian Civil War. Many of its followers are former veterans, and are largely hostile to the state that replaced Hutori. This means the Conservative Party will function primarily as an opposition movement, uniting opponents of the new order. The Conservatives aim to draw their support from social conservatives, free marketers, royalists and followers of the Episcopal Church of Hutori. |
